百度语音识别技术:文字转语音的变革者
2023.10.10 11:45浏览量:1113简介:利用百度语音识别技术实现文字转语音的应用
千帆应用开发平台“智能体Pro”全新上线 限时免费体验
面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用
利用百度语音识别技术实现文字转语音的应用
随着科技的不断发展,语音识别技术逐渐成为人工智能领域的一大热点。百度作为国内领先的科技企业,其语音识别技术备受关注。本文将介绍如何利用百度语音识别技术实现文字转语音的应用,并分析该技术的应用场景、实现流程、案例分析以及未来发展趋势。
百度语音识别技术是基于深度学习的自然语言处理技术,具有高准确率、高稳定性、快速响应等特点。相较于其他语音识别技术,百度语音识别技术更加注重对噪声、口音、语速等方面的鲁棒性处理,使得其能够在不同场景下发挥出更加出色的性能。
文字转语音(TTS)技术是将输入的文本转换为自然语言的语音信号,以便于人们的听说。TTS技术在语音电话、语音导航、儿童教育等领域具有广泛的应用前景。例如,在语音电话中,TTS技术可以实现智能语音助手与用户的交互;在语音导航中,TTS技术可以为驾驶员或行人提供准确、及时的导航信息;在儿童教育中,TTS技术可以制作儿童喜欢的有声读物,提高其阅读兴趣和阅读能力。
利用百度语音识别技术实现文字转语音的应用主要涉及以下步骤:
- 语音文件的生成
用户首先需要通过麦克风等设备录制语音文件。在录制过程中,需要确保语音文件的清晰度、音量和采样率等因素满足要求。 - 语音预处理
对于录制好的语音文件,需要进行预处理,包括去噪、增益控制、截断、端点检测等操作,以提高语音识别的准确性。 - 语音识别
将预处理后的语音文件输入到百度语音识别模型中进行识别。该过程将语音信号转换为文本格式。 - 文字转语音
将识别出的文本利用TTS技术转换为语音信号。TTS技术可以采用不同的语音合成引擎,如百度自主研发的ERNIE-TTS等。 - 语音播放
将生成的语音信号播放出来,用户可以通过听筒或扬声器等设备听取转换后的语音内容。
以一个实际案例为例,假设我们使用百度语音识别技术来实现一个简单的语音电话功能。具体流程如下: - 用户通过手机等设备录制语音电话的音频文件;
- 利用百度语音识别API将音频文件转换为文本格式;
- 将识别出的文本输入到TTS引擎中,生成语音信号;
- 将生成的语音信号通过播放器播放出来,用户即可听到转换后的语音内容;
- 用户还可以通过文字输入功能与智能语音助手进行交互,提高通话效率。
百度语音识别技术在文字转语音应用方面具有许多优点。首先,其高准确率和稳定性能够为用户提供良好的使用体验;其次,其支持多种语言和方言,能够满足不同用户的需求;此外,百度语音识别技术还具有云端和本地两种部署方式,可以在不同场景下灵活应用。
然而,目前百度语音识别技术在文字转语音应用方面仍存在一些不足之处。首先,对于复杂口音、语速过快或过慢等情况的处理仍需加强;其次,在多轮对话场景下的性能还有待提高,例如在智能客服等场景下的交互效果仍需改进;此外,如何解决隐私和安全等问题也是未来需要关注的方向。
随着人工智能技术的不断发展和突破,未来百度语音识别技术在文字转语音领域的应用前景十分广阔。我们相信,在百度等企业的不断努力下,该技术将为人们的生活带来更多便利和惊喜。

发表评论
登录后可评论,请前往 登录 或 注册